取得應用程式資料

使用 Microsoft Store 提交 API 中的下列方法,取得合作夥伴中心帳戶中現有應用程式的資料。 如需 Microsoft Store 提交 API 的簡介,包括使用 API 的先決條件,請參閱使用 Microsoft Store 服務建立和管理提交

應用程式必須已存在於您的合作夥伴中心帳戶中,才能使用這些方法。 若要建立或管理應用程式的提交,請參閱管理應用程式提交中的方法。

方法 URI 描述
GET https://manage.devcenter.microsoft.com/v1.0/my/applications 取得所有應用程式的資料
GET https://manage.devcenter.microsoft.com/v1.0/my/applications/{applicationId} 取得特定應用程式的資料
GET https://manage.devcenter.microsoft.com/v1.0/my/applications/{applicationId}/listinappproducts 取得應用程式的附加元件
GET https://manage.devcenter.microsoft.com/v1.0/my/applications/{applicationId}/listflights 取得應用程式的套件發行小眾測試版

必要條件

如果您尚未這麼做,請先完成 Microsoft Store 提交 API 的所有必要條件後,再嘗試使用這些方法。

資料資源

用於取得應用程式資料的 Microsoft Store 提交 API 方法會使用下列 JSON 資料資源。

應用程式資源

此資源代表已向您的帳戶註冊的應用程式。

{
  "id": "9NBLGGH4R315",
  "primaryName": "ApiTestApp",
  "packageFamilyName": "30481DevCenterAPITester.ApiTestAppForDevbox_ng6try80pwt52",
  "packageIdentityName": "30481DevCenterAPITester.ApiTestAppForDevbox",
  "publisherName": "CN=…",
  "firstPublishedDate": "1601-01-01T00:00:00Z",
  "lastPublishedApplicationSubmission": {
    "id": "1152921504621086517",
    "resourceLocation": "applications/9NBLGGH4R315/submissions/1152921504621086517"
  },
  "pendingApplicationSubmission": {
    "id": "1152921504621243487",
    "resourceLocation": "applications/9NBLGGH4R315/submissions/1152921504621243487"
  },
  "hasAdvancedListingPermission": true
}

此資源有下列值。

類型 描述
id 字串 應用程式的 Store ID。 如需 Store ID 的詳細資訊,請參閱檢視應用程式識別詳細資料
primaryName 字串 應用程式的主要名稱。
packageFamilyName 字串 應用程式的套件系列名稱。
packageIdentityName 字串 應用程式的套件身分識別名稱。
publisherName 字串 與應用程式相關聯的 Windows 發行者識別碼。 這會對應至合作夥伴中心內應用程式的應用程式識別頁面上顯示的 Package/Identity/Publisher 值。
firstPublishedDate 字串 應用程式首次發佈的日期,格式為 ISO 8601。
lastPublishedApplicationSubmission object 提交資源,提供應用程式上次發佈的提交之相關資訊。
pendingApplicationSubmission object 提交資源,提供應用程式目前擱置的提交之相關資訊。
hasAdvancedListingPermission 布林值 指出您是否可以針對應用程式的提交設定 gamingOptions預告片。 此值適用於在 2017 年 5 月之後建立的提交。

附加元件資源

此資源提供附加元件的相關資訊。

{
    "inAppProductId": "9WZDNCRD7DLK"
}

此資源有下列值。

類型 描述
inAppProductId 字串 附加元件的 Store ID。 這個值是由市集所提供。 範例 Store ID 為 9NBLGGH4TNMP。

發行小眾測試版資源

此資源提供應用程式套件發行小眾測試版的相關資訊。

{
    "flightId": "7bfc11d5-f710-47c5-8a98-e04bb5aad310",
    "friendlyName": "myflight",
    "lastPublishedFlightSubmission": {
        "id": "1152921504621086517",
        "resourceLocation": "flights/7bfc11d5-f710-47c5-8a98-e04bb5aad310/submissions/1152921504621086517"
    },
    "pendingFlightSubmission": {
        "id": "1152921504621215786",
        "resourceLocation": "flights/7bfc11d5-f710-47c5-8a98-e04bb5aad310/submissions/1152921504621215786"
    },
    "groupIds": [
        "1152921504606962205"
    ],
    "rankHigherThan": "Non-flighted submission"
}

此資源有下列值。

類型 描述
flightId 字串 套件發行小眾測試版的識別碼。 此值是由合作夥伴中心提供。
friendlyName 字串 套件發行小眾測試版的名稱,如開發人員所指定。
lastPublishedFlightSubmission object 提交資源,提供套件發行小眾測試版上次發佈的提交之相關資訊。
pendingFlightSubmission object 提交資源提供套件發行小眾測試版目前擱置的提交之相關資訊。
groupIds 陣列 字串的陣列,其中包含與套件發行小眾測試版相關聯之發行小眾測試版群組的識別碼。 如需發行小眾測試版群組的詳細資訊,請參閱套件發行小眾測試版
rankHigherThan 字串 目前套件發行小眾測試版下一個排名之套件發行小眾測試版的易記名稱。 如需發行小眾測試版群組排名的詳細資訊,請參閱套件發行小眾測試版

提交資源

此資源提供提交的相關資訊。 以下範例示範了此資源的格式。

{
  "pendingApplicationSubmission": {
    "id": "1152921504621243487",
    "resourceLocation": "applications/9WZDNCRD9MMD/submissions/1152921504621243487"
  }
}

此資源有下列值。

類型 描述
id 字串 提交的識別碼。
resourceLocation 字串 您可以附加至基底 https://manage.devcenter.microsoft.com/v1.0/my/ 要求 URI 的相對路徑,以擷取提交的完整資料。